CM Inconsistent heat

08 conv .no mods, std trans .I've always felt that the heat is far more difficult to regulate .We went for a night cruise with the top down I had the drivers side heat set at 80 the passenger side was set at 85 and my wife said the passenger side was blowing 50 degree air .

The air conditioning seems OK .But I've noticed that the heat has some strange corks at times .My C5 was great

Hi there,

There are no bulletins or PI for this concern, but I would be looking for codes and a possible actuator that has failed.
